I can't help feeling wary when I hear anything said about the masses. First you take their faces from 'em by calling 'em the masses and then you accuse 'em of not having any faces.

-Priestley,J(ohn) B(oynton)
Saturn Over theWater, ch.2.

The 50s face was angry, the 60s face was well-fed, the 70s face was foxy. Perhaps it was the right expression: there was a lot to be waryabout.

-Waterhouse, Keith Spencer
  In the Observer Magazine, 30 Dec.
